Recommended 3PL Fleet Mix

OperationRecommended ModelWhy
Dock loading/unloading3.5T CounterbalanceHeavy-duty, indoor/outdoor, handles full pallet loads from trucks
High-bay storage1.4T Reach TruckUp to 8.3m reach for maximising vertical storage density
Pick face replenishment1.5T Pallet StackerVersatile stacker with WMS integration for JIT replenishment
Ground transport2.0T Pallet MoverHigh-speed ground-level transport between zones
Cross-dock towing4.0T TractorMulti-carriage towing for high-volume cross-dock operations

WMS Integration

Our autonomous forklifts integrate with all major WMS platforms used in Australian 3PL operations. The fleet management system receives task assignments directly from your WMS, executes them autonomously, and reports completion status back — creating a closed-loop automation cycle.
